valerie_jean

I had an easy, smooth induction! You're going to get put on a clear liquid diet so bring in hard candy like jolly ranchers, suckers, gum, etc. it may take a while depending on your body so I'd bring something to keep you busy or occupied (when the contractions get strong you won't want to pay attention to them). The pitocin made my contractions strong and back to back, it was intense! But all in all it was an amazing experience. Don't be scared!
